Screenshots and quick media shares frequently leak credentials and PII. Build a screenshot/media editor that auto-detects and protects secrets and PII by default, plus fast trimming and annotation, with try and lifetime pricing options.
Accidental leaks from screenshots and short media clips are a routine risk for knowledge workers - developers, customer support, product managers and executives - who together number about 300 million globally. Every day these workers share more visual snippets, and a single missed API key, SSN, or email in a screenshot can trigger regulatory exposure under GDPR and CCPA or costly cleanup for a company. A practical product would be a lightweight screenshot and editor with built-in PII and secret detection, offering on-device ML that flags and redacts emails, SSNs, keys and credentials before sharing, plus quick manual tools, audit logs, and integrations into Slack, Zoom and browser workflows. Implementing local inference and optional enterprise policies could keep data out of the cloud and reduce compliance friction, though achieving high recall and low false positives and maintaining a smooth UX across desktop and mobile will be technically challenging. Remote work and frequent asynchronous screen sharing have dramatically increased screenshot volume, raising accidental data leakage risk. Regulations like GDPR and CCPA increase the cost of exposing PII, so teams want built in protection. At the same time, device level ML and local heuristics now allow reliable on device detection and redaction of common secrets and PII without sending images to cloud services. Stop accidental leaks - screenshot editor with built in PII and secret protection targets a $9.0B = 300M knowledge workers x $30 ACV per year for screenshot/editor and lightweight media tools total addressable market with medium saturation and a year-over-year growth rate of 10% estimated growth in productivity and visual collaboration tools.
Key trends driving demand: Remote work and asynchronous communication -- more screenshots and short media clips exchanged daily increases demand for safer sharing tools; Privacy and compliance enforcement -- GDPR and CCPA make accidental PII exposure more costly, driving interest in built in protection; On device ML and privacy preserving compute -- enables local detection and redaction of secrets without cloud upload, reducing compliance friction; Shift to visual-first docs and chat -- visual communication grows, so editing and trimming media is a frequent micro workflow that needs dedicated tooling.
Key competitors include CleanShot X, Snagit (TechSmith), CloudApp, ShareX and Greenshot.
